Agent Criteria and Responsibilities
A statutory agent, often known as a statutory agent, serves as the designated point of contact for a business entity. Each state has distinct registered agent requirements that businesses must adhere to to maintain their status. Generally, a statutory agent must be a resident of the jurisdiction where the business is established or a corporation authorized to conduct activity in that region. This guarantees that there is a reliable individual or entity available to accept legal and tax papers on behalf of the company during regular operating hours.
In addition to meeting jurisdictional requirements, agents have essential responsibilities. They must accept service of process, which includes legal papers such as summons and court orders, and ensure these documents are promptly delivered to the designated individuals within the business. Furthermore, agents often manage regulatory notices and help with various legal obligations including annual report submissions and tracking key deadlines. This role is vital in guaranteeing that companies stay compliant with state laws and avoid penalties.

Expenses and Costs of Registered Agent Services
When considering hiring a registered agent, it's important to comprehend the costs involved. Typically, registered agent services are priced at 50 to 300 dollars annually. Determinants of the cost may include the provider's credibility, the scope of services available, and additional features such as notifications for compliance or document handling. Businesses should assess their needs to choose a registered agent company that delivers the correct combination of services at a reasonable price.

Navigating Changes and Renewals in Registered Agent Offerings
Managing your registered agent services involves understanding the steps of changes and updates that are vital for ensuring compliance with local regulations. Organizations may have to modify their registered agent for various reasons, such as shifts, dissatisfaction with present services, or company changes. It is important to submit a registered agent change form and notify the concerned local authorities promptly to make certain there are no lapses in your entity's standing with compliance.
